I am having issues with my setup as the the compatibilty test for one section is failing. My setup is able to fulfill all the crteria of the compatibilty test ecpect for " you must be able to connect to the media servers" which fails with a message that " Cannot access media servers".. However I was able to join the wireless network and login to Red hat portal with my userid and password and also my setup passed the "network" section of compatibilty test. So do anyone know what may be problem with my setup? I am using a x86 HP laptop for this exam with wireless connection.
Regards Jay
Hi @Moorur ,
This thread should answer some questions around the media server test - https://learn.redhat.com/t5/General/Questions-about-getting-ready-for-your-Red-Hat-remote-exam/m-p/1...
In essence, the Media Servers checks are the connection for sharing the video and audio and its failure will deny the proctors your video feeds.
There have been a few false errors that will be fixed with the fine-tuning of the compatibility tests, but for now, If the webcam test passes and you were able to see yourself in the test video feed, you can ignore the media test failure message.
If you still have problems, I would recommend contacting the support team.

Just a feedback for the developers of the remote exam software image:
I used laptop with external monitor, mouse & German (Dell) keyboard.
1) correctly selected keyboard type but the caret '^' key didn't work - which is important for regex...
2) the right mouse button didn't work so only way to copy&paste was to use Ctrl+C/V and Ctrl+Shift+C/V
So at the end it was not a showstopper for me, but waste of time to figure out how to work around.
